A prop
Example: Vaig posar-me a prop de la finestra per veure millor.
Definition
"A prop" is a Catalan preposition meaning near or close to a specific place or person. It is used to indicate proximity, as in the example phrase where someone positions themselves close to a window to see better.
Etymology
The Catalan preposition "a prop" combines "a," meaning 'to' or 'at,' with "prop," derived from the Latin 'prope,' meaning 'near.' Did you know that many Romance languages have similar words rooted in Latin to express closeness? "A prop" reflects this linguistic heritage.
